AHEAD is looking for a sharp, motivated Software Engineer, early in their career and ready to do real work from day one, to help build Hatch—an advanced platform for IT lifecycle management, renewal, procurement, and logistics. Hatch provides enterprises real‑time visibility and control over their IT assets, orders, contracts, and inventory across thousands of sites.
We care more about how you think and how quickly you learn than about the languages on your résumé. You’ll start by contributing to real features and grow toward owning them end to end, writing, testing, and shipping full‑stack code with support from experienced engineers. Our stack today is Elixir and Phoenix. No prior experience with them is required.
AI tools and coding agents will be part of your workflow to help you write, explore, and understand code faster, while building the judgment to review what they produce.
Compensation: $100,000 – $130,000 a year (On‑Target Earnings, including base salary and any applicable target bonus). This range may vary based on candidate’s relevant experience, qualifications, and geographic location.
